Grayscale Updates Hyperliquid ETF Filing With HYPE Staking

·2 MIN READ·

Grayscale has updated its Hyperliquid ETF filing to include HYPE staking functionality, adding a new dimension to the proposed investment product that could distinguish it from simpler spot-exposure structures.

The revised filing, submitted to the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ission, specifically names HYPE staking as an added component of the proposed ETF. The update represents an amendment to an existing filing rather than a brand-new product application, according to SEC records.

This development follows a pattern of asset managers refining their crypto ETF proposals. Grayscale has previously amended its Hyperliquid ETF filing as the regulatory landscape for digital asset products continues to evolve.

What the staking addition signals for the proposed ETF

By incorporating HYPE staking into the filing, Grayscale is positioning the proposed product as more than passive token exposure. Staking functionality would allow the fund to participate in Hyperliquid’s network validation process, potentially generating yield for shareholders.

The distinction matters because staking-enabled ETFs represent a different product category than plain spot holdings. If approved, the fund would offer investors exposure to both HYPE’s price movements and the rewards generated through staking, a structure that regulators have scrutinized closely in other crypto ETF proposals.

It is important to note that the filing update does not guarantee approval. The SEC has yet to signal a timeline or disposition for the amended proposal, and the inclusion of staking could introduce additional regulatory questions around the classification of staking rewards.

Grayscale’s role in broadening altcoin ETF attention

Grayscale’s decision to pursue a Hyperliquid-focused product underscores growing institutional interest in altcoin exposure beyond Bitcoin and Ethereum. The firm, one of the largest digital asset managers, has been expanding its regulatory filings to cover a wider range of tokens.

Hyperliquid operates as a decentralized perpetual exchange, and its native HYPE token plays a central role in the protocol’s governance and staking mechanisms. The filing update puts Hyperliquid alongside other altcoin projects that have drawn ETF-related attention from traditional finance firms.

The broader altcoin ETF landscape remains in early stages, with institutional players continuing to test different approaches to crypto product offerings. Whether staking-enabled structures gain traction with regulators will likely shape how future altcoin ETF proposals are designed.

For now, the amended filing sits with the SEC, and market participants watching developments across the crypto industry will be tracking whether the staking component accelerates or complicates the review process.
